Meet Adam Rettig
Co-Founder & Broker Associate | TREC License #675808
Adam began working in real estate while attending the University of Texas at Austin. After helping fellow undergraduates find rental housing, he discovered a passion for real estate and decided to pursue the industry after graduation.
He joined Amherst Residential out of college and spent eight years in the single-family rental industry, buying and selling homes on behalf of institutional investors as part of a team that transacted more than $1 billion in residential volume. That work taught him to evaluate a property quickly, read a market without guessing, and keep a transaction moving — the same discipline he brings to every Waypoint client, whether they are buying a first home, preparing to sell, or building a rental portfolio.

Meet John Waltmon
Co-Founder & Designated Broker | TREC License #698249
John earned his real estate license in 2017 while studying at the University of Texas at Austin, helping students find housing across the city before finishing his degree in Economics in 2018.
He began his career at a commercial real estate firm focused on land acquisitions and redevelopment, then joined Amherst Residential in 2019, where he spent seven years acquiring and selling single-family homes at scale across multiple markets transacting more than $1 billion in residential sales volume. As Waypoint’s designated broker, he holds the firm to the standard of clear analysis, disciplined execution, and no surprises at closing.
